The housing market in Burbank, MN is thriving. The median value of a home in the area is $351,800 which is slightly higher than the US national median value of $338,100. In addition, the 1 year appreciation rate for homes in Burbank is 11.01%, which is higher than the national appreciation rate of 8.27%. This indicates that investing in a home here could be a sound decision both now and into the future.

The median home cost in Burbank is $351,800. Home appreciation the last 10 years has been 67.6%. Home Appreciation in Burbank is up 13.0%.

Average Age of Homes
- The median age of Burbank real estate is 29 years old
The Rental Market in Burbank
- Renters make up 4.5% of the Burbank population
- 0.0% of houses and apartments in Burbank, are available to rent
